Owning a full-sized pinball machine can be quite expensive, with prices frequently exceeding $1,000. Additionally, these machines occupy a significant amount of space, making them less suitable for smaller living spaces like cozy apartments or modest homes. Fortunately, DIY tabletop pinball machines offer a delightful alternative for those seeking their pinball fix without the hefty price tag or space requirement. These compact creations not only look impressive but also fit comfortably within any budget, with the most affordable option currently priced at just $27 (reduced from $35) for a limited time.

The Smartivity DIY Pinball Machine captures much of the excitement found in its full-sized counterparts. Once you've assembled the 375-piece kit, you'll be left with a miniature pinball machine measuring a mere 13 inches in length. This compact marvel features two functioning flippers, a ball launch mechanism, and an array of engaging targets to aim for. Smartivity recommends this set for children aged 8 to 14, but any pinball enthusiast is likely to appreciate its charm. Currently, it's available on Amazon for $27, offering a slight discount from its usual $25 price tag.

For those seeking a more intricate build, the unofficial Star Wars Miniature Pinball Machine is available for $145. This 18-inch kit requires approximately 12 hours to assemble, making it more appropriate for teens and young adults. Upon completion, you'll have a fully interactive machine complete with lights, sound effects, and a variety of Star Wars-themed obstacles.

Other miniature pinball machines worth considering include the ROKR Miniature Pinball Machine, now priced at $135 (reduced from $160), and the Harry Potter Quidditch Pinball Machine, available for $90 (down from $100). Both of these builds are more complex and better suited for young adults, yet they make excellent additions to any game room once assembled.
